Top Key Companies for Wireless Backhaul Portfolio Market: TP-Link, Cisco, Cambium Networks, Actelis, NXP, Proxim Wireless, Nokia, Huawei, Sundray, ATOP, Huaxin Post and Telecom Technology.
Global Wireless Backhaul Portfolio Market Size was estimated at USD 2778.9 million in 2022 and is projected to reach USD 5141.76 million by 2028, exhibiting a CAGR of 10.8% during the forecast period.
